Transaction 95b9155304250b7b17f00f754c11a123a533cf7e7700f47920f65983f9472152

2 Input
2 Outputs
  • 95b9155304250b7b17f00f754c11a123a533cf7e7700f47920f65983f9472152:0
  • value  350000
    address  1Cih2Pm3nCDPAKKMAV68X4mxd28ESpF4HL
  • 95b9155304250b7b17f00f754c11a123a533cf7e7700f47920f65983f9472152:1
  • value  983782
    address  3QrhiPy12JCedzhcB275Fim5vnkyVSjtkV